Whether you’re curious about getting healthy, the Big Bang or the science of cooking, find out everything you need to know with Instant Genius. The team behind BBC Science Focus Magazine talk to world-leading experts to bring you a bite-sized masterclass on a new subject each week. New episodes are released every Monday and Friday and you can subscribe to Instant Genius on Apple Podcasts to access all new episodes ad-free and all old episodes of Instant Genius Extra.   • How the maths of sameness and difference can change the way you view the world
    2025/07/06
    Anyone who has studied maths even briefly will no doubt be familiar with the ‘equals’ sign. But there’s much more to this seemingly simple symbol and the concepts that it represents than may first meet the eye. In this episode, we speak to mathematician and author Dr Eugenia Cheng about her latest book Unequal – The Maths of When Things Do (and Don’t) Add Up. She tells us why maths doesn’t have to be intimidating, the importance of recognising different viewpoints in maths, and how a gaining a deeper understanding of maths can help us live our daily lives more effectively.   • Busting the biggest weight loss myths
    2025/07/03
    Currently, 60 per cent of people in the UK are overweight or obese. It’s likely that many of us would like to drop a few pounds if possible but with so much information on diet and weight loss available separating facts from myths can be something of a minefield. In this episode, we speak to Prof Giles Yeo, a geneticist and obesity expert based at the University of Cambridge. He tells us exactly how our bodies extract calories from the food we eat, the real effect that exercise has on our weight, and how the reward pathways in our brains are linked to our appetites.   • Better Sleep: The hidden power of napping
    2025/07/01
    Be it a brief power nap to help perk us up, a Sunday afternoon kip after a big lunch, or a traditional daily Spanish siesta, many of us put our heads down for a short period during the day. But where does this habit come from and is it actually good for our health? In this episode, part of our four-part Better Sleep miniseries, we speak to Valentina Paz, a psychologist based at the Universidad de la República in Uruguay and University College London. She tells us how taking naps can help to boost our attention and energy, what the ideal time for a nap actually is, and speaks about her research on the long-term protective effects that napping can have on our brains.
